Horace Givens Jr 1926 - 1979

Horace Givens Jr of New York, New York County, NY was born on March 17, 1926, and died at age 53 years old on August 28, 1979. Horace Givens was buried at Ft. Harrison National Cemetery Section F Site 604 8620 Varina Road, in Richmond, Va.

In 1926, in the year that Horace Givens Jr was born, on November 15th, NBC was founded. It was the U.S.'s first major broadcast network. Ownership of the network was split between RCA (a majority partner at 50%), its founding corporate parent General Electric (which owned 30%), and Westinghouse (which owned the remaining 20%).

In 1945, at the age of 19 years old, Horace was alive when on January 9th, the (over 8 month long) Battle of Luzon began in the Philippines with the United States and Filipino forces attacking Japanese forces - with the intent to take back control of the Philippines. By March, the Allies had taken control of all of the strategically and economically important locations in the Philippines but pockets of resistance held out until the surrender of Japan in August.
